Sha256: 3fe29816101cb08f2c8019917a032e2229c77a7b3a3c5d756ce21ccfc6b0d664
Contents?: true
Size: 424 Bytes
Versions: 27
Compression:
Stored size: 424 Bytes
Contents
class AddAdministratorToUsers < ActiveRecord::Migration def up add_column :users, :administrator, :boolean, :default => false User.unscoped do User.where(role: "Administrator").update_all(administrator: true, role: "Developer") end end def down User.unscoped do User.where(administrator: true).update_all(role: "Administrator") end remove_column :users, :administrator end end
Version data entries
27 entries across 27 versions & 1 rubygems